Welcoming all dance enthusiasts to join us for an interactive experience to discover how we dance with trees!

Join in an authentic movement warm-up (suitable for all levels including older adults) and put your favourite tree image as your virtual background.

You will:

- Join in creative dance exercises

- Watch a mini LIVE performance by Elan Dance Project Artists

- Discover how we made the switch from the studio to the outdoors (Jericho Park) to Social Dis-Dance!

Dezza Dance innovates dance projects that empower people to move, collaborate and connect through an experience of dance artistry.

We provide both Youth (emerging professionals) and Older Adult (Community dancers) with educational and performance opportunities so that they may have a voice within their communities.

Our core values are inclusivity, connection, collaboration, creativity, compassion and generosity. Dezza Dance activities include the creation of new work, presenting, educating, mentoring, and outreach.

Dezza Dance is honoured to be an Artist-in Residence @ Aberthau Mansion/ West Point Grey Community Centre.
